Self esteem tour 2025: what you should know first
The self esteem tour 2025 is a UK and Ireland run that has been described as a major step up in scale. Ticket listings and venue notes show multiple-night runs in big cities, which is a sign of strong demand. For example, the tour included nights at Manchester Academy in late September 2025. It also included multiple Bristol nights around early October 2025 at **Bristol Beacon. Self esteem tour dates 2025: Manchester and Bristol highlights
People often search self esteem tour dates because they want city-specific clarity. For Manchester, listings show Self Esteem playing at Manchester Academy on Sunday, September 28, 2025. For Bristol, event notes and venue coverage point to October 3–5, 2025 being key dates tied to Bristol Beacon. These are the types of dates fans build a weekend around. Self esteem tour 2026: the official live dates so far
The self esteem tour 2026 picture includes confirmed UK summer shows listed on the official artist site. Those live dates include Reading (Wasing Estate / On The Mount at Wasing) on July 4, 2026, York Museum Gardens on July 10, 2026, and Cardiff Castle on July 24, 2026. Ticketing platforms also list these dates and expand the wider 2026 calendar with festival appearances and special event listings.
